1/2 Dollar    (sold for $550.0)

1901. NGC graded MS-62. Lightly toned with a certain reflective quality in the fields. Desirable as a BU specimen. Pop 37; 90 finer at NGC. Estimated Value $550 - 600. Categories: Barber Half Dollars
